Microsoft Sharepoint Browser Plugin 14.2.5
On my iMac Firefox this add on is installed. I assume it was installed when I installed Office. However, I have no idea why, what, how this add on works. Is it even necessary? How I delete uninstall it?
Can someone inform me about this addon? Thanks |

That's a plugin used to help you access shared documents or collaboration projects that are uploaded to a Microsoft Sharepoint server.
You can disable the plugin in Firefox/Tools/Add-ons menu. You'll also notice if you look at your plugins in Safari, that it exists in Safari, too. It's just a shared plug in. If you don't have any idea (or don't care ) what a share point server is - then you could just remove that plugin. It's in the /Library/Internet Plug-ins folder. That would keep it from being accessed by any browser.AFAIK, that shouldn't affect the rest of your Microsoft Office software, other than the Microsoft Document Connection (MDC) (part of Office 2011, I suppose). Sharepoint seems a major function of that MDC app. Again, if you don't use that, then I suppose that removing the sharepoint access files will likely be relatively painless. |
